Please refer to Fig. 1-4, the present invention provides a kind of technical solution: a kind of manipulator without dead angle identifier, including the energy The top middle portion of plate 1, CCD camera 104, information transmitter 3, image processor 4 and programmable logic controller (PLC) 5, energy source plate 1 is embedding Enter to be provided with CCD camera 104, there are two symmetrical gradient slot 102, the inside of gradient slot 102 for the top two sides setting of energy source plate 1 One end is closely fitted with RF transmitter 101, and the inside other end of gradient slot 102 is closely fitted with infrared receiver 106, There are four headlamp 103, energy source plate 1 is flexibly connected close to one end of CCD camera 104 for the top corner insert setting of energy source plate 1 There is luminous lamp switch 105, the bottom end of energy source plate 1 is fixedly connected with information transmitter 3, and the front end face insertion of information transmitter 3 is set It is equipped with image pick-up card 301, the bottom end of information transmitter 3 is fixedly connected with image processor 4, and image processor 4 extends to separately One end is fixedly connected with programmable logic controller (PLC) 5, and target can be converted to screen letter by the CCD camera 104 on energy source plate 1 Number and be transported on information transmitter 3, screen signal can be parsed by the image pick-up card 301 on information transmitter 3, It is conveyed to after digitlization on dedicated image processor 4, various operations can be applied to picture signal by image processor 4 to mention Clarification of objective is taken, is finally made decision according to preset condition, and will determine that the information come passes to programmable patrol It collects in controller 5, decision information is executed by programmable logic controller (PLC) 5, so that the Intelligent control of device is realized, if Device can be opened four headlamps 103 by luminous lamp switch 105, facilitate device and also can at night in night operation It carries out identifying work without dead angle.

Working principle: firstly, by interior delivery of energy source line 107 will source plate 1 connect external power supply, pass through outer defeated information wire 501 connect programmable logic controller (PLC) 5 in the control motor inside manipulator, are carried out by slot data 401 to image processor 4 Device insertion is placed on manipulator, makes it possible to the working face of 1 lamination machinery hand of source plate, pass through fastening by operational formula programming Four bolts 201 carry out fixed sources of energy plate 1, so that the other end of 5 lamination machinery hand of programmable logic controller (PLC), passes through slide plate 502 locking programmable logic controller (PLC)s 5, device can start to work after installation is fixed, in the course of work, pass through energy source plate Target can be converted to screen signal and is transported on information transmitter 3 by the CCD camera 104 on 1, by information transmitter 3 Image pick-up card 301 screen signal can be parsed, digitize after be conveyed on dedicated image processor 4, pass through figure Clarification of objective is extracted as processor 4 can apply various operations to picture signal, is finally made according to preset condition It determines, and will determine that the information come passes in programmable logic controller (PLC) 5, executed by programmable logic controller (PLC) 5 Determine information, to realize the Intelligent control of device, if device in night operation, can by luminous lamp switch 105 come Open four headlamps 103, facilitating device at night also can be carried out the identification work of no dead angle, when manipulator aid object away from When closer from energy source plate 1, the light that RF transmitter 101 emits can reflect on object, and can enter light refraction In infrared receiver 106, signal can be passed to alarm by conducting wire after being connected to refracted light by infrared receiver 106 Device 5032, so that alarm device 5032 can issue hydropac, to remind staff to accommodate object to be more than and can source plate 1 Safe distance avoids device because of surprisingly impaired risk, improves the job security of device.
